Nirvana handles last rites with dignity for Covid-19 victim


Nirvana's bereavement care service team in protective suit sending the remains for cremation, under supervision by Health Ministry personnel.

KUALA LUMPUR: Nirvana Asia Group was entrusted by the Health Ministry in compliance with overall safety standards to professionally handle the final rites of a patient who died of Covid-19.

Although the victim’s next-of-kin were not allowed to participate in the process, Nirvana’s bereavement care team assured both family members and the Health Ministry that the case would be treated with utmost professionalism.
